On Saturday, the 09th of May, CityKidz hosted their very first Mother’s Day Picnic- and what a day it was! The day started bright and early and we were so lucky to have such splendid weather. The face painting stall was particularly popular as the children queued up to have their faces painted in colourful designs. The jumping castles were also a popular attraction with our jumpers taking part in the action.
